#8505ff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#8505ff is composed of 52.2% red, 2% green and 100%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.8% cyan, 98% magenta, 0%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 270.7 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 51%. #8505ff color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0aff with #0b00ff. Closest websafe color is: #9900ff.

#8505ff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#8505ff has RGB values of R:133, G:5, B:255 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0.98,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 8717823.

Shades and Tints of #8505ff
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030005 is the darkest color, while #f8f0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#8505ff
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#82788c is the less saturated color, while #8505ff is the most saturated one.
